Ir para conteúdo
  • Cadastre-se

Bruno Delgado

Membros
  • Total de itens

    11
  • Registrou-se em

  • Última visita

Sobre Bruno Delgado

  • Data de Nascimento 05/17/1990

Métodos de Contato

Informações do Perfil

  • Sexo
    Masculino

Conquistas de Bruno Delgado

  1. Não é cilada não! Eu juro que também fiquei bem preocupado, o meu comprei na quarta feira passada, pelo telefone. E confirmaram que iriam retornar para confirmar os dados até quinta no final da tarde. Quando foi quinta as 17:00, não tinham retornado eu liguei lá, me informaram que haveria um atraso e a entrega só aconteceria na terça pela manhã. Terça feira chegou e nada do consultor. Entre varias tentativas, é muito complicado achar alguém bom na Rencall (Tercerizada da TIM que vende o iPhone 4), o pessoal de lá sempre fala que vai retornar com as informações e nunca retornam. Depois de falar com duas pessoas que me atenderam muito bem (Gerentes, coincidencia ou não), que foi a Jéssica (Gerente na parte da tarde do atendimento principal) e depois com o Eduardo (Gerente da parte da Logística). Ontem a noite, foi debitado do meu cartão o valor! Então hoje logo no primeiro horario já liguei lá, me transferiram para a logística pois a compra já estava efetuada, na logística, esse Eduardo, confirmou o pagamento e informou que hoje mesmo um consultor viria até a minha casa, na parte da tarde, e que ainda ligaria quando estivesse próximo ao local de entrega. Não deu outra, quando foi 14:00 uma moça me ligou informando que era consultora da TIM e estava se dirigindo ao meu endereço, se eu estava no próprio com os documentos que foram pedido (cópia do comprovante de residência, cpf e RG). Quando foi 14:40 ela estava em casa com o aparelho e tudo ok sem problemas! Escrevi isso, pois devem ter mais pessoas que passaram pelo mesmo nervossismo que eu, e creio que isso possa acalmar. Os telefones da Rencall caso alguém precise são: Central: 2666-0733 (Pessoas indicadas: Marcelino e Jéssica) Logística: 2666-0715 (É dificil falar nesse, insista! Pessoas indicadas:Eduardo e Charlene) Abra's!
  2. Muito legal o app! Utilizei hoje e pude ver que ficou bem legal! tenho uma dúvida de programador, e uma sugestão. A dúvida é, como você faz aquele efeito de "fade" logo quando o aplicativo termina de carregar e vai mostrar a primeira view do app. A sugestão é colocar, nos produtos que estão em falta, a opção de envio de email sobre a chegada do produto. Eu uso bastante isso em vários sites, e acho bem legal se for implementado. Abraços!
  3. Entendi oque você quis dizer. Realmente dessa forma não será possivel utilizar a lógica que imaginei utilizando a variável dot. Mas confirma o %.*f porque eu testei aqui antes de escrever, e até tenho um projetinho que criei se você quiser ver... Checa se ordem está correta. Que erro que deu? Agora isso, você deve facilmente resolver vendo alguma calculadora pronta em qualquer linguagem. Porque os problemas que você está enfrentando agora são puramente lógicos, então dá uma pesquisada sobre calculadoras em outras linguagens, principalmente java que facilmente você resolve esse seu problema...
  4. Po, que legal! Eu utilizer a primeira versão, mas olhei bem por cima. Vou baixar essa nova, e assim que dar uma olhada, te mando aqui um feedback, mas desde já parabéns pelo trabalho cara!
  5. So para deixar mais explicado, nao da porque vc nao tem o action pronto, se vc reparar, no final do seu codigo, vc so declarou action que utiliza a memoria para somar e subtrair (memoryplus e memorysub respectivamente). So precisa seguir a mesma logica para fazer uma multiplicacao com uso da memoria, bem simples...
  6. Sobre o seu segundo bug, não sei se entendi bem, mas se você quis dizer que não consegue realizar a operação, por exemplo: 2*3*4 = É isso? Porque se for, no seu app não vai dar mesmo... Você trabalha com duas variáveis somente em cada operação e guarda o resultado. Ou seja se quisesse chegar no mesmo resultado no seu app teria que fazer 2*3 = *4 = Espero que tenha ajudado...
  7. Esse argumento não deve ser tirado, ele formata a String a ser exibida, é so arrumarmos ele. Vamos por partes, primeiro, não convém por 10 casas depois da virgula. Se no caso como você disse, você por '%.10f ' o número retornado vai mostrar 10 casas depois da virgula, existam eles ou não. Ou seja, se você digitar o numero 20, ele vai exibir 20.0000000000 Para arrumar isso é fácil. Você tem duas exibições no seu programa, número com virgula, ou sem vírgula. No seu IF então arrume o seguinte. Vou resumir seu código somente onde é necessário corrigir. Sem virgula. if (virg == 0) // nao tem virgula { calculatorScreen.text = [NSString stringWithFormat:@"%.0f", currentNumber]; //Exibir 0(zero) casas depois da virgula. Se digitado 225 vai exibir 225 só. } Com virgula. else { calculatorScreen.text = [NSString stringWithFormat:@"%.*f",dot,currentNumber]; //Aqui estamos trabalhando com a impressão de casas depois da virgula de uma forma dinâmica,onde o * representa uma variável do tipo INT que guarda quantas casas serão exibidas, no caso eu utilizei a sua variável dot que já tem como função contar as casas depois da vírgula. Não esqueça de informar ela como parâmetro e na ordem correta ,como grifado. }
  8. Bom, é meio difícil tentar achar os erros sem ver o programa. O Console te manda alguma mensagem de erro quando você executa a multiplicação, ou quando você põe o 3º numero depois da virgula? Na exibição da sua NSString, ponha mais casas depois da vírgula. Porque você está definindo para mostrar duas casas depois da virgula, e no caso, esta inserindo a terceira casa depois da virgula. O que pode estar acontecendo é que ele está pegando realmente duas casas depois da virgula e arredondando o valor. Ex.: Numero correto = 2,553 Numero com 2 casas (arredondado) = 2,56 / 553 foi arredondado para 56 para exibir as duas casas como você definiu. Não sei se pode funcionar, mas tenta criar uma variável na sua action mesmo só para contar quantas casas depois da virgula você está usando. Depois imprime 0 %(variável)f. (Só lembrando, isso foi uma idéia, não tenho como testar se funciona agora.) Mas para testar rapido se o problema é esse imprime com 3 ou 4 casas depois da vírgula e testa. Caso ainda de erro,nesa action (-(IBAction)buttonDigitPressed:(id)sender; //ação para quando apertar qualquer botão de número), ao invés de usar if/else joga um DO/While sua virgula == 1 ou while (ou no while para quebrar seu laço pode utilizar tbm sua tags de operação). Ou seja se eu entendi seu programa... Faz alguma coisa (do) , no caso receber mais números, enquanto (while) virgula == 1. Quando ele digitar algum botão que vá fazer uma operação, sua virgula vai ir para zero, e vai sair do laço. Testa isso e vamos ver se funciona, para depois irmos para o próximo erro. Espero que ajude. Bruno Delgado
×
×
  • Criar Novo...